With a heavy heart the family of Ryan Tyler Stout announces his passing on December 30, 2019.
He was born January 3, 1991 in Abilene, KS. His parents are Kevin and Corinna Stout of Abilene. He is survived by his parents, his brother Russell Stout of Irvine, CA, his sister, Rachel (Nathan) McKee of Abilene, two nephews Owen and Eli Tichenor, and one niece Myla Tichenor all from Abilene. Other survivors include a grandmother Judy Meade of Abilene, and several aunts, uncles, cousins and friends. He was preceded in death by his grandparents, Merle and Bernice Stout and Junior Meade.
Ryan graduated from Abilene High School in 2009. In the years that followed he worked several different jobs, quickly becoming a jack of all trades, which finally led him to open Stout Construction. Ryan enjoyed so many things in life: hunting, fishing, horseback riding, his dogs, and spending time with family and friends. It seemed Ryan made friends wherever he went and was always looking for a good time. He will be incredibly missed by so many.
